Webimputation meaning: 1. a suggestion that someone is guilty of something or has a particular bad quality: 2. a…. Learn more. WebApr 11, 2024 · imputation ( countable and uncountable, plural imputations ) The act of imputing or charging; attribution; ascription. That which has been imputed or charged. Charge or attribution of evil; censure; reproach; insinuation. Webimpute. Impute means to ascribe or attribute; to impute is the action of attributing a person with knowledge, liability, duty, or other various forms of responsibility. Imputed interest is important for ... danbury news times weatherWebDec 8, 2024 · Imputation means replacing a missing value with another value based on a reasonable estimate. You use other data to recreate the missing value for a more complete dataset. You can choose from several imputation methods.
